RESUMING EXECUTION IN RESPONSE TO A FAILURE
    1.
    发明申请
    RESUMING EXECUTION IN RESPONSE TO A FAILURE 审中-公开
    恢复对失败的响应执行

    公开(公告)号:WO2017074451A1

    公开(公告)日:2017-05-04

    申请号:PCT/US2015/058446

    申请日:2015-10-30

    CPC classification number: G06F11/1474 G06F21/00 G06F2201/825

    Abstract: A critical section of machine-readable instructions is executed, the critical section including instructions to acquire and release at least one lock. While executing the critical section, information associated with a store instruction that stores data to a persistent memory is logged in a log. In response to an indication of a failure that caused execution of the section to fail to complete, recovery is performed by resuming, using the information in the log, execution of machine-readable instructions of the section starting from a most recent store instruction in the critical section, without executing machine-readable instructions of the critical section prior to the most recent store instruction.

    Abstract translation: 执行机器可读指令的关键部分,该关键部分包括用于获取和释放至少一个锁的指令。 在执行临界区时,与将数据存储到持久性内存的存储指令相关的信息将记录在日志中。 响应于引起执行部分未能完成的故障的指示,通过使用日志中的信息来恢复该部分的机器可读指令的执行,该部分的机器可读指令从第 关键部分,而不在最近的存储指令之前执行关键部分的机器可读指令。

    MEMORY SYSTEM TO ACCESS UNCORRUPTED DATA
    3.
    发明申请
    MEMORY SYSTEM TO ACCESS UNCORRUPTED DATA 审中-公开
    内存系统访问未被破坏的数据

    公开(公告)号:WO2017171809A1

    公开(公告)日:2017-10-05

    申请号:PCT/US2016/025368

    申请日:2016-03-31

    Abstract: An example system includes a transient memory device, a persistent memory device, and a memory controller. The memory controller includes a whole cache flushing controller to cause all data in the transient memory device to be written to the persistent memory device and an access controller to identify location of most recent uncorrupted data in the persistent memory device.

    Abstract translation: 示例性系统包括瞬态存储器设备,持久性存储器设备和存储器控制器。 存储器控制器包括整体高速缓存清洗控制器,以使瞬变存储器设备中的所有数据被写入持久性存储器设备,以及访问控制器以识别持久性存储器设备中最近未损坏的数据的位置。

Patent Agency Ranking